*{padding:0;margin:0;font-family:"Microsoft YaHei","SimSun";color:#333333;text-decoration:none;font-size:14px;line-height:100%;}
ul,li{ list-style-type:none;}
body{ background-color:#ffffff;}
img{ border:0;}
.clear{ overflow:hidden; clear:both;}
.none{ display:none;}
.fl{ float:left;}
.fr{ float:right;}
.newlh22{line-height:22px}
.newgrey12{font-size:12px;color:#333;}
a:hover{ text-decoration:underline;}
.center{ text-align:center;}
.cr1{ color:#5a5959;}
.cr2{ color:#404040;}
.cr3{ color:#666666;}
.cr4{ color:#595959;}
.fz1{ font-size:18px;}
.fz2{ font-size:16px;}
.fz3{ font-size:14px;}
.fw{ font-weight:bold;}
.mr{ margin-right:15px;}
.mr2{ margin-right:2px;}

#newheader {width: 100%;height: 40px;background-image:url(topbj.gif);}
#newheader a{font-family:"SimSun";}
.newblank12 { height: 12px;clear: both;overflow: hidden;}
.newtop2{width:905px;padding-right:40px;padding-left:15px;margin:0px auto;overflow:hidden;}
#newnav{width:960px;padding:11px 0 10px 0;margin:0 auto;background-color:#fff;overflow:hidden;text-align:center;line-height:22px}
#newnav .shu{padding:0 4px;}
#newnav .shu2 {padding:0 3px;}
#newnav a.letter1 {letter-spacing:0px;}
#newnav a{font-size:12px;color:#333;font-family:"SimSun";}
#newnav a:hover{font-size:12px;color:#333;text-decoration:underline;}
.lm_newlogo{width:930px;height:57px;padding:0 13px 0 20px;margin:0 auto;background-color:#fff;overflow:hidden}

.nav{ background:url(nav_bg.jpg) repeat-x; height:42px; border-top:3px solid #ff9600; margin-top:9px;}
.nav .menu{ width:960px; margin:0 auto; height:42px;}
.menu ul{ height:42px; padding-left:42px; width:970px;}
.menu li{float:left;height:42px; line-height:42px; margin-right:51px;}
.menu li a{ line-height:42px;}
.menu .dot{width:4px;}
.menu a{ display:inline-block; *zoom:1; *display:inline; height:42px;  font-size:18px; color:#ffffff;}
.menu a:hover{text-decoration:underline;}

.cont{margin:0 auto;width:960px;}
.main1{ margin-top:15px;}
.main1 .left{ overflow:hidden; width:635px; margin-right:15px; height:350px;}
.pic{ height:350px;}
.pic ul{ display:none;}
.pic .on{ display:block;}
.pic_text{ position:relative; height:45px; line-height:45px;top:-118px; text-align:center;}
.pic_text a{color:#ffffff;height:45px; line-height:45px; display:block; font-size:24px;}
.pic_bg{ position:relative; height:45px;top:-70px; background:#2c100f; opacity: 0.70; FILTER: alpha(opacity=70);width:635px;}
.pic_text a:hover{ text-decoration:underline;}
.pic_num{ position:relative; height:34px;top:-27px; left:251px;}
.pic_num li{ float:left; background-image:url(btn_off.png); width:20px; height:6px; margin:11px 8px 0 0; cursor:pointer;}
.pic_num .pic_on{ background-image:url(btn_on.png);}

.main1 .right{ width:296px; background-color:#f2f2f2;padding-left:14px; height:350px;}
.main1 img{ margin-right:5px;}
.main1 .right p{ margin-bottom:15px; width:280px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.main1 .right a{ line-height:14px;  font-size:14px; color:#595959;}
.main1 .right .fl{ margin-top:4px;}

.main2{ margin-top:15px;}
.et_l{ width:245px; margin-right:15px;}
.et_l div{ height:200px; margin-bottom:10px;}
.et_l a{  font-size:14px; text-align:center; display:block; color:#ffffff; line-height:35px;} 
.tp a:hover{ text-decoration:underline;}
.tp{position:relative; height:35px;top:-35px; background:#2c100f; opacity: 0.70; FILTER: alpha(opacity=70);}
.et_c{ background-color:#f2f2f2; height:410px; margin-right:15px;}
.et_c a:hover{ text-decoration:underline;}
.video .title{ border-bottom:1px solid #cccccc; margin:0 5px 0 5px; text-align:center; padding:13px 0 14px 0;width:365px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.video a{ color:#333333; font-size:16px;}
.video_t a{  font-size:14px; color:#595959; margin-top:5px;}
.video_t img{ margin:5px 8px 0 14px; float:left;}
.video_t p{ margin:10px 0 6px 20px; width:340px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.et_r .title{ height:35px; width:310px; text-align:center; background:url(t_bg_1.jpg) repeat-x;} 
.et_r .title a{font-size:18px;color:#ffffff; line-height:35px;}
.et_r .text{ height:35px; border-bottom:1px solid #e5e5e5;width:310px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.et_r .text a{ line-height:31px; margin-left:17px; font-size:14px;}
.arrow{ margin-left:142px; margin-bottom:9px;}
.et_r .pic{ width:300px; height:200px; padding:10px 0 0 10px; background-color:#f2f2f2;}

.banner{ margin:5px 0 14px 0;}
.border{ height:3px; background:url(border.jpg) repeat-x; width:100%;}

.main3{ margin-bottom:17px;}
.os_l,os_c{ width:310px; height:380px;}
.os_t{ margin-left:20px; width:240px;}
.os_br{ height:1px; background-color:#d7d7d7; width:295px; margin:0 auto; margin-top:8px;}
.os_t .title{ padding:17px 0 20px 0;}
.os_t .fz2{ margin-bottom:8px;}
.os_t .text{ line-height:22px;}
.os_l img{float:left; margin-right:11px;}
.os_l .list{ margin:15px 0 2px 0; width:240px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.os_l .title{ height:35px; background-color:#d9d9d9; width:310px; text-align:center;}
.os_l .title a{ line-height:35px;}
.os_c .title{ height:35px; background-color:#d9d9d9; width:310px; text-align:center;}
.os_c .title a{ line-height:35px;}
.os_c .text{ height:34px; border-bottom:1px solid #e5e5e5; padding-left:18px;width:290px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.os_c .text a{ line-height:34px;}
.os_r .title{ height:35px; background-color:#d9d9d9; width:310px; text-align:center;}
.os_r .title a{ line-height:35px;}
.os_r .text{ height:34px; border-bottom:1px solid #e5e5e5; padding-left:18px;width:290px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.os_r .text a{ line-height:34px;}
.os_c .lf{ margin-right:3px;}
.dw2{ height:205px;}
.os_c .list,.os_r .list{ margin:15px 0 2px 0;}
.os_c .top2{ margin-top:15px;}

.cate_l{ width:270px; height:410px; overflow:hidden;}
.cate_l a{ color:#ffffff;}
.zz1{position:relative; height:65px;top:-75px; background:#2c100f; opacity: 0.70; FILTER: alpha(opacity=70); text-align:center; width:250px; margin:0 auto; cursor:pointer;}
.zz2{position:relative; height:65px;top:-135px; text-align:center; width:250px; margin:0 auto;}
.zz2 p{ color:#ffffff;}
.zz2 .br{ background-color:#797371; height:1px; width:230px; margin:0 auto;}
.zz2 .fz1{ height:25px; padding-top:3px; line-height:25px;}
.zz2 .text{ margin:7px auto;width: 240px; white-space: nowrap; overflow: hidden; text-overflow: ellipsis;}
.cate_c{ background-color:#f2f2f2; width:350px; overflow:hidden;}
.cate_c img{ float:left;}
.cate_t{ width:140px; padding-left:18px; margin-right:17px;}
.cate_t .fw{ border-bottom:1px dashed #808080; margin-top:14px; padding-bottom:10px; line-height:25px;}
.cate_t p{ padding-left:2px;}
.cate_t .cr3{ line-height:23px; margin-top:10px;height: 120px;overflow: hidden; text-overflow: ellipsis;width: 140px;}
.cate_r{ border-bottom:3px solid #cccccc;width:310px;}
.cate_r .title{ height:35px; width:310px; text-align:center; background:url(t_bg_1.jpg) repeat-x;font-size:18px;color:#ffffff; line-height:35px;} 
.cate_r .text{ height:35px; margin-bottom:15px; width:310px; overflow:hidden; text-overflow:ellipsis;}
.cate_r .text a{ line-height:31px; color:#5a5a5a;}
.cate_r .text img{ float:left; margin:0 10px 0 8px;}

.main5,.main7,.main8{ margin-bottom:17px;}
.nl_r{ width:310px; height:410px; overflow:hidden;}
.zz3{position:relative; height:65px;top:-75px; background:#2c100f; opacity: 0.70; FILTER: alpha(opacity=70); text-align:center; width:285px; margin:0 auto; cursor:pointer;}
.zz4{position:relative; height:65px;top:-136px; text-align:center; width:285px; margin:0 auto;}
.zz4 p{ color:#ffffff;}
.zz4 .br{ background-color:#797371; height:1px; width:265px; margin:0 auto;}
.zz4 .fz1{ height:25px; padding-top:3px; line-height:25px;}
.zz4 .text{ margin:7px auto;width: 240px; white-space: nowrap; overflow: hidden; text-overflow: ellipsis;}

.arder_c{ width:290px; overflow:hidden;}
.arder_c .list,.arder_r .list{height:28px;width:290px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.arder_c a,.arder_r a{ line-height:28px;}
.arder_c .list img,.arder_r .list img{ margin-right:10px; float:left; margin-top:12px;}
.top{ margin-top:23px; height:204px;}
.top .lf{  float:left; margin-right:4px;}
.dw{ margin-bottom:23px;}

.home_l a{ float:left; margin-right:15px;}
.home_r{ width:325px; height:326px; background-color:#f2f2f2;}
.home_r .title{ width:125px; height:35px; background-color:#000000; color:#ffffff; text-align:center; margin:0 auto; font-size:18px; line-height:35px;}
.home_p{ width:295px; margin:0 auto; background-color:#ffffff; padding-bottom:3px; padding-top:7px;}
.home_p p{ border-bottom:1px solid #e5e5e5; text-align:center; height:38px;width:295px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.home_p a{ line-height:38px;}
.home_p .no_br{ border:none;}

.main11 .os_l{ width:270px; height:300px; background-color:#f2f2f2;}
.main11 .os_t{ margin-top:20px; height:95px; overflow:hidden;}
.main11 .os_br{ height:1px; background-color:#d7d7d7; width:263px; margin:0 auto; margin-top:8px;}
.zx_r .list{ height:29px; border-bottom:1px dotted #cdcdcd; width:300px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.zx_r img{ margin-top:13px; float:left; margin-right:8px;}
.zx_r a{ line-height:29px;}

.tgrx_newlogo{padding:29px 0 0 0;line-height:22px;float:right;font-size:12px;color:#333}
.tgrx_newlogo a{font-size:12px;color:#333}

.list_f{ width:635px; margin-right:14px;}
.list_t{color:#ff9e26; font-size:24px; margin:14px 0 10px 0;}
.list_t img{ float:left; margin:7px 11px 0 0;}
.list_br{ border-top:1px solid #5a5a5a; border-bottom:1px solid #4d4d4d;}
.list_tt{ margin-top:19px;}
.list_tt img{ float:left; margin:6px 10px 0 0;}
.list_tt p{ margin-bottom:15px; overflow:hidden;}
.list_tt span{ color:#595959;}
.list_tt .md{ margin-bottom:30px;}

.list_r{ background-color:#f2f2f2; margin-top:15px; width:310px;}
.list_r .list_te{  height:35px; width:310px; text-align:center; background-color:#3a3a3a;}
.list_r .list_te a{font-size:18px;color:#ffffff; line-height:35px;}
.list_i{ margin-top:14px;width:283px;over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.list_i a{ line-height:14px;  font-size:14px; color:#595959;}
.list_i img{ margin:4px 10px 0 15px; float:left;}
.list_r .pic img{ margin-top:5px;}
.list_r .pic{ margin-bottom:5px;}

.draft_t{ text-align:center; font-size:18px; border-bottom:1px solid #dbdbdb; padding-bottom:18px;}
.draft_c{ text-align:center; margin:12px 0 30px 0;}
.draft_d{ width:635px; line-height:25px;}

#footers{width:100%;height:100px;color:#666;line-height:30px;text-align:center;border-top:6px #b81506 solid;background-image:url('http://news.eastday.com/images/2013xwzx/footbj.gif');padding:20px 0 0 0;line-height:30px;text-align:center; margin-top:20px;}
#footers a{color:#666}

.dian{ background:url(arrow.png) no-repeat; background-position:0 4px; padding-left:10px;}
.dian2{ background:url(arrow.png) no-repeat; background-position:0 11px; padding-left:10px;}
.dian3{background: url(arrow.png) no-repeat;background-position: 15px 4px; padding-left: 27px;}
.page {color: #695E5E; text-align: center;padding-top: 30px;}
.draft_d p{line-height:30px;}
.draft_d img{float: none; margin:0px;}
.list_tt a{display:block; width:635px; height:14px; cursor: pointer;}
.list_tt a:hover{ text-decoration:none;}
.nl_r a{ color:#ffffff;}

.main3 .list{ width:294px; overflow:hidden; white-space:nowrap; text-overflow:ellipsis;}
.main11 .os_l .list{ margin:18px 0 2px 20px; width:230px;}
.main11 .os_t .fz2{margin-bottom:15px; line-height:20px;}
.main1 .right .more_title{ width:79px; height:24px; line-height:24px; background-color:#262626; margin:0 auto 9px; text-align:center;}
.main1 .right .more_title a{ font-size:14px; color:#ffffff; line-height:24px;}